Input validation vulnerability in Redux Framework 4.1.20

The Gutenberg Template and Pattern Library & Redux Framework pl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to a security flaw. This vulnerability was found in versions up to and including 4.1.20. It is possible for someone who is not authorized to make changes to settings by tricking a site administrator into performing an action such as clicking on a link. This is because the save() function does not have the correct security measures in place.
